Travel Tips
⛰ Catch the Scenic Views
Make sure to grab a seat by the window to enjoy picturesque landscapes as you travel. Look out for the lush fields and the serene Ganges River along the way.
📍 Taste Local Delicacies
Don't miss out on sampling local snacks from vendors at stations. Look for the popular Bijnor sweets and Delhi street food to enhance your travel experience.
🚍 Plan for Seasonal Festivals
If traveling during festivals like Diwali or Holi, check for special trains or services. The vibrant celebrations along the route can provide a unique cultural experience.
🎭 Utilize Onboard Services
Take advantage of onboard catering services that offer a variety of meals. It's a great way to try regional cuisines without leaving your seat.
🏛 Be Mindful of Local Customs
Respect local customs, particularly around seating arrangements and sharing space. A polite demeanor will enhance your interactions with fellow passengers.
